Roaring Twenties Corsair Roadster

The distinctive Roaring Twenties Corsair Roadster, model year 1992, is a striking steel-bodied convertible manufactured by the Roaring Twenties Motor Car Company. This American classic, hailing from Villa Park, Illinois, flaunts a sleek two-tone black and silver finish, riding on a 1978 Ford chassis. Under its long hood resides a robust 400ci V8 engine mated to a smooth three-speed automatic transmission. The car comes equipped with a smart-looking black soft top for retractable open-air motoring and features such as air conditioning to ensure comfortable drives, despite being a vintage-inspired design.
